On Wed, Jun 01, 2011 at 08:12:08PM +1200, Tim Foster wrote:
> Hi there,
>
> We've had some discussions around
>
> 18399 ipkg brand doing svcadm enable -s zones-proxyd deadlocks 
> svc:/system/zones
>
> and believe that the best course of action is to remove the zones
> dependency from the zones-proxyd service.
>
> So, with that in mind, I've updated the webrev accordingly, and added a
> small change in way we package our SMF manifests:
>
> http://cr.opensolaris.org/~timf/zones-fix-webrev
>
> Comments welcome?  I've tested this on a system with 10 nonglobal zones,
> ensuring that svc:/system/zones comes online properly with both autoboot
> and non-autoboot zones, and that our sysrepo-related services get
> started if they're disabled.
>

hey tim,

so the changes look good to me, but i do have one comment.

i talked to dan and liane and both of them agreed that the removal of
the zones dependency from the zones-proxyd service seems like the right
thing todo.  but, they still really want the repo/proxy services to only
be enabled transiently.  this way if all the zones are removed from the
system we don't leave those services running.

i know when we added a sysboot callback we also switched to persistently
enabling the service, but we should probably switch this back.  (sorry
for the misdirection since i explicitly said to persistently enable them
in 18297 when i really should have just focused on enabling them during
sysboot.)

ed
_______________________________________________
pkg-discuss mailing list
[email protected]
http://mail.opensolaris.org/mailman/listinfo/pkg-discuss

Reply via email to